In part two of this podcast series, host Alex Hammond continues the conversation with Adam Banks, Andrew Kirkby and Tom Heyes, diving deeper into the practical challenges and strategic approaches to operational resilience in financial services.

Key topics covered in this episode:

  • Beyond disaster recovery – Why organisations must shift their mindset from traditional disaster recovery to assuming complete operational failure and planning from that perspective.
  • Service vs. business resumption – The importance of having distinct strategies for service restoration and broader business recovery.
  • The role of communication – Clear, timely, and transparent communication helps maintain trust with customers and stakeholders during disruptions.
  • Empowering employees – Equipping frontline teams with the right tools and authority is necessary to respond effectively in a crisis.
  • Crisis leadership vs. management – Understanding the difference between leadership and management during high-pressure situations and how decision-making structures impact response effectiveness.
  • Third-party and supply chain resilience – The complexities of managing outsourced services, regulatory expectations, and integrating suppliers into resilience planning.

With regulatory scrutiny on the rise, the discussion offers actionable insights for IT leaders and business executives looking to enhance their operational resilience strategies and ensure continuity in an increasingly unpredictable environment.
